Bihar leader of the opposition and RJD leader Tejashwi Yadav came in support of Super30’s Anand Kumar today. He tweeted in his support and said that there is a well-hatched conspiracy by few by few highly self-centric, narrow-minded, incompetent and failed competitors who are trying to sabotage hard earned reputation Anand Kumar with help of their social capital.
Super 30 fame Anand Kumar comes from an extremely backward class of society who gained fame by mentoring candidates frm socially & economically backward sections for IIT entrance examinations.

Earlier, his own students have blamed him for exaggerating the numbers and lying about the success of the institution just for popularity. The former students charged him of deceit saying that only three students had made it to the IIT-JEE but Anand Kumar had claimed 26 students out of 30 cleared the exam.

Super 30 coaching was started in 2002 with an aim to provide free mentoring to IIT aspirant coming from the economic class of society. Later 2004 the institution came into limelight and by 2008 the coaching institute had made Anand Kumar a hero by giving 100% result. All 30 students of the batch had qualified the IIT exam and this had made it to the Times Magazine.
